In 2015 Facebook initiated Local Awareness Ads, an advertising tool that allows businesses to specifically target Facebook users in close proximity to their location. This function ensures that small companies and local businesses are reaching the audience they need to access most – the consumers right in their neighborhood. This year Facebook is taking things a step further with the introduction of a tool that will not only facilitate the reach of Facebook advertisements to local consumers, but actually track the success of the advertisement in real time.
